aboutsummaryrefslogtreecommitdiff
path: root/mesonbuild/msubprojects.py
AgeCommit message (Expand)AuthorFilesLines
2020-10-13Merge wraps from subprojects into wraps from main projectXavier Claessens1-1/+1
2020-10-13msubprojects: Handle wrap-file to wrap-git caseXavier Claessens1-18/+34
2020-10-13msubprojects: Handle change of URL in wrap-gitXavier Claessens1-3/+25
2020-10-04pathlib: Fix resolve() by overriding it in Python 3.5Daniel Mensinger1-1/+1
2020-09-18msubprojects: Fix unit tests on WindowsXavier Claessens1-1/+2
2020-09-18msubprojects: Revert back to rev-parse instead of --show-currentXavier Claessens1-1/+3
2020-09-18msubprojects: Stop trying to guess subproject typeXavier Claessens1-3/+3
2020-09-18msubprojects: Avoid useless "no local changes to save" messageXavier Claessens1-3/+7
2020-09-18msubprojects: Fix checkout of new tag/branchXavier Claessens1-4/+9
2020-09-18msubprojects: Fix --types default valueXavier Claessens1-3/+5
2020-09-10msubprojects: Allow comma separated list of typesXavier Claessens1-6/+9
2020-09-10msubprojects: Fix review commentsXavier Claessens1-2/+8
2020-09-10git: Use Popen_safe to avoid encoding issuesXavier Claessens1-22/+23
2020-09-10msubprojects: Rework update commandXavier Claessens1-52/+96
2020-09-10msubprojects: Return failure if some commands failedXavier Claessens1-23/+39
2020-09-10msubprojects: Stash changes before checkoutXavier Claessens1-0/+3
2020-09-10msubprojects: Support git subprojects with no wrap fileXavier Claessens1-0/+7
2020-09-10msubprojects: Use less cryptic "git branch --show-current" commandXavier Claessens1-3/+3
2020-09-10msubprojects: Add --type argumentXavier Claessens1-0/+5
2020-09-10msubprojects: Use wrap.Resolver() to load all PackageDefinitionXavier Claessens1-21/+16
2020-03-03Cherry-picking - (rm python2 % add python3 .format) (#6725)Michael Brockus1-5/+5
2020-02-20msubprojects: We return a string from git() nowNirbheek Chauhan1-4/+4
2020-01-22Move git helper out into mesonlib for reuseNirbheek Chauhan1-7/+3
2020-01-22msubprojects: Rename 'git' to 'git_output'Nirbheek Chauhan1-10/+10
2019-12-05Fix 'meson subprojects foreach' when command returns non-zero exit codeAntonio Ospite1-4/+10
2019-11-28wrap: Redirect stdin to DEVNULL (again)Nirbheek Chauhan1-0/+4
2019-06-06cmake: moved subprojects into the CMake moduleDaniel Mensinger1-1/+1
2019-06-03subproject: fix update_svnMarkus Theil1-1/+1
2019-04-01Add 'meson subprojects foreach' commandAntonio Ospite1-7/+30
2019-03-11Fix git wraps with submodulesAndrei Alexeyev1-1/+1
2018-12-02Add 'meson subprojects download' commandXavier Claessens1-1/+19
2018-12-02Add 'meson subprojects checkout' commandXavier Claessens1-32/+61
2018-12-02Add 'meson subprojects update' commandXavier Claessens1-0/+179